Everything at Youth to the People is 25 percent off through Monday night. The brand’s gel cleanser is our top pick for oily, acne-prone skin: One dermatologist we spoke to said it will “boost moisture in the skin and provide anti-inflammatory protection” but won’t “leave the skin dry or tight.”

Apply this treatment mask overnight whenever your skin is looking particularly dull or feeling extra tight and dry. It’s formulated with THD (a gentle, fatty vitamin C) for brightening, squalane for hydration, and hyaluronic acid for moisture.
